Существует ли способ получить соединение между точкой монтирования (объем, который смонтирован в файловую систему вместо смонтированного к букве диска), и ее принадлежащий физический диск (диски) с WMI?
Например, у меня есть точка монтирования тома на сервере W2K8, который смонтирован к “C:\Data\”, и точка монтирования распространена на физических дисках 2, 4, и 5 из сервера (управление данными Диспетчера серверов показывает, что), но я не могу найти способ заставить это знать при помощи WMI.
Объемы, которые имеют букву диска, могут быть соединены с WMI-Classes Win32_DiskDrive-> Win32_DiskDriveToDiskPartition-> Win32_DiskPartition-> Win32_LogicalDiskToPartition-> Win32_LogicalDisk – но проблема, что точки монтирования тома не перечислены в классе Win32_LogicalDisk, они только перечислены в Win32_Volume. И я не нашел, что способ соединить класс Win32_Volume с классом Win32_DiskDrive – там пропускает некоторые связывающиеся классы.
Кто-либо знает решение?
Это похоже на мой вопрос здесь: Доступность Win32_MountPoint и Win32_Volume в Windows XP?
В примере кода (на C #) я связываю класс Win32_Volume и класс Win32_MountPoint.